There is a purchase inscription on the last leaf dated 1474<br />

that reads I bought these tables in 1474 (see illustration).<br />

Various watermarks—“R” similar to Briquet 897-0-71,<br />

scissors-Briquet 3668, crossed arrows-Briquet 6269, four<br />

flowers similar to Briquet 6689 & 6690—all indicate<br />

Italy mid-fifteenth century.<br />

A fifteenth-century coat <strong>of</strong> arms with a rampant lion<br />

watercolor flanked by the initials B and L on the first<br />

page <strong>of</strong> the introduction is similar to the lion found<br />

in Rietstap’s Armorial General Illustre, vol. 4, for<br />

the Loredano family <strong>of</strong> Venice (see illustration). The<br />

Loredano family provided Venice with several Doges,<br />

beginning with Leonardo Loredano (1438–1521);<br />

however, we have not been able to attach the initials<br />

B.L. to any <strong>of</strong> the descendants. The inner front cover<br />

<strong>of</strong> the binding bears the large bookplate <strong>of</strong> the sixteenth<br />

century collector Ferdinand H<strong>of</strong>fman (1540–1607)<br />

(see illustration). This copy was dispersed along with<br />

other books from H<strong>of</strong>fman’s library in the Gilh<strong>of</strong>er &<br />

Ranschburg sale <strong>of</strong> the Bibliothek Alexander Fürst<br />

Dietrichstein, November, 1933.<br />

According to C. U. Faye and W.H. Bond, Supplement to<br />

the Census <strong>of</strong> Medieval and Renaissance Manuscripts in<br />

the United States and Canada, 1962, only one manuscript<br />

copy <strong>of</strong> the Tabulae was recorded in the United States,<br />

that being the Honeyman copy, which was subsequently<br />

sold when the library was dispersed in 1979.<br />

The above material was adapted from that supplied by<br />

New York City bookseller Richard Lan <strong>of</strong> Martayan<br />

Lan.<br />

The manuscript shows a late transition phase between<br />

the Arabic forms <strong>of</strong> the numerals and the European forms<br />

after they were frozen at the invention <strong>of</strong> printing—note,<br />

in particular, the form <strong>of</strong> the figure “5.”<br />
